Abstract: We are concerned with the reconstruction of a one dimensional wave equation, where the potential is known in a neighborhood of one of the end points of the boundary. We show then the sought potential can be determined by one single measurement of the solution at that end. We also show that the solution can be evaluated at the other end without the need of solving the wave the equation.
